  3. While some suggest isolating devices to troubleshoot ANT+ connectivity issues, it's crucial to consider the role of frequency interference. Other devices, such as Wi-Fi routers or cordless phones, can disrupt the ANT+ signal.

    To diagnose such problems, specialized software like the ANT+ Radio Service app can be used to monitor signal strength and interference. However, beware of common misconceptions, like assuming Bluetooth interference is always the culprit.

    Lastly, simplicity is key in troubleshooting. Providing clear, step-by-step instructions, and using analogies can help users unfamiliar with the technical details. Remember, not all users are tech-savvy cyclists!

  4. Great question! When dealing with ANT+ connectivity issues, it's important to consider the impact of other electronic devices that may be causing interference. I've seen cases where nearby Wi-Fi routers, cordless phones, or even other fitness devices can disrupt ANT+ signals.

    To diagnose these issues, you might try using a tool like a spectrum analyzer to identify any sources of interference. You could also try physically separating your ANT+ devices from other electronics to see if that resolves the problem.

    Another approach could be to experiment with different combinations of devices to see if certain pairings are more prone to connectivity issues. This can help you identify any specific compatibility issues that may be causing problems.

    At the same time, it's important to balance these troubleshooting efforts with simplicity and ease of use. For users who may not be familiar with the technical details of ANT+ connectivity, it might be helpful to provide clear and concise instructions for basic troubleshooting steps, such as restarting devices or checking for firmware updates.
